Using AI  for Resume Building — Boon or Bane? 

Have you ever used AI to assist you in writing a resume? According to a poll on LinkedIn, 42% of job seekers use AI to generate a resume to apply for a job. These AI-powered resume builders assist job seekers in creating compelling resumes that draw the attention of employers. Combining the features of analysing job descriptions, suggesting relevant content and optimising keywords, tailor-made resumes that match the requirements of specific job descriptions were made in a glimpse without much effort. 

Traditional Resume Building Method – Using Resume Templates 

Before the invention of AI resume writing tools, resume templates were the main directory for job seekers to build up their resumes. With a pre-designed fixed structure and framework that includes multiple sections, job seekers would need to manually enter all their details into the predefined sections of the templates.  

Although these resume template samples are well written, the lack of guidance and specification may mislead job seekers to include a lot of unrelated information in their resume. Hence, the effectiveness of a resume created from a template relies heavily on the user’s ability to present their skills and experiences coherently. Without any keywords and tailor-made suggestions, the resume generation process can be overwhelming and time-consuming. 

New Approach – Using AI to generate a resume 

Technological advancements, particularly the advent of AI, have significantly simplified our work in job seeking. Platforms like Resume Genius and resume.io help job seekers customise their resumes efficiently, optimising the content without requiring extensive effort, time, or energy investment. Here are the steps of utilising AI resume builder: 

Step 1 – Data Input 

The first step of building a resume is to provide the user’s detailed information and the job description for the AI-powered resume-writing platform. The more precise the details are, the higher the quality of resumes would be generated. 

Step 2 – Comprehensive analysis and content generation 

By combining the data input by the user, the AI algorithms will first identify the keywords and phrases relevant to the user’s targeted job or industry. After that, based on the analysis, the system will generate written content for the resume according to the user’s professional background, skills and achievements, highlighting the key points that recruiters are looking for. 

Step 3 – Formatting and Personalisation 

With most of the content generated by the AI tool, users can then choose the appropriate resume layout, font and design that they prefer using the formatting features. Users could also make some adjustments towards the language, tone or content to make the resume more humanised. These tailor-made options enable the users to customise and minimise the false information written by the AI tool. 

Benefits of AI Resume Writing 

  • Efficiency 

Since AI tools draw data from the vast internet, they can quickly identify the required information for the resume efficiently based on specific roles and skill sets. With the robust knowledge database, multiple resumes can be generated for different jobs quickly, reducing the effort one needs to put into tailor-made resumes for various applications. 

  • Provide Inspirations 

AI resume-building tools serve as valuable resources for individuals entering the job market, those re-entering after a hiatus, or those transitioning to a new career. Leveraging algorithms, these tools analyse user input to dynamically generate content, offering automated summaries, work experience details, and skills sections.

In contrast to conventional resume templates, AI tools offer a more personalised and comprehensive starting point, providing users with clarity on resume and cover letter expectations. While AI serves as a resource of inspiration, it should never be a word for word. You are the only one who is clear about what skills you have and what AI could assist you in picking out the keywords that help you stand out from the crowd. 

  • Keyword Optimization for ATS 

AI resume-building tools offer valuable assistance in optimising resumes for Applicant Tracking Systems (ATS). By analysing job descriptions and industry trends, these tools identify relevant keywords for the targeted position. They provide suggestions to enhance keyword density, placement, and distribution within the resume, ensuring compatibility with both ATS and human recruiters. 

  • Consistent 

AI ensures consistency in formatting and style throughout the resume, addressing time-consuming and error-prone challenges associated with traditional formatting. Tools like Resume Genius and VisualCV streamline the application process by automating the generation of tailored resumes, saving users valuable time and effort. 

Drawbacks of AI Resume Writing 

  • Lack of Human Touch 

AI, despite its efficiency, lacks the nuanced and personal touch that a human can bring to resume writing. As resumes and cover letters act as media for recruiters to get to know about an applicant, it is expected that they can deliver the characteristics and skills of a person.

However, since AI does not have any feelings, it cannot inject a sense of personality and warmth into the documents produced. Therefore, while AI resume writing tools are valuable aids, users should complement them with their expertise to ensure a comprehensive and humanised resume creation process. 

  • Accuracy 

Users should meticulously review AI-generated content for accuracy and relevance. As AI technologies are still in their developmental stages, some errors might be made and instructions might often be misinterpreted. Hence, AI tools also tend to over-verbose certain phrases.

We should never solely depend on AI-generated content, especially in contexts requiring concise communication like resumes or cover letters. While AI can identify transferable skills, users should always double-check and supplement the content with additional details, ensuring everything in the resume is accurate and genuinely reflects their work. 

  • AI detection 

Recruiters and hiring managers are increasingly skilled at identifying AI-generated content in resumes and cover letters. Job seekers should be cautious and transparent about using AI tools, ensuring they supplement AI-generated content with individual insights and experiences to create an authentic and comprehensive resume. Plagiarism concerns arising from identical or highly similar materials can be addressed by using tools like Copyscape to verify the originality of content. 

In summary, although AI resume-building tools are useful in assisting job seekers in generating a detailed personalised resume efficiently, we should always keep in mind that these tools are aids but not substitutes for us.

While these tools provide us with a framework to fill in the blanks with personal examples highlighting the skills and accomplishments necessary to meet the needs of the role, it is crucial for us to carefully review, humanise and supplement the resume generated. In this tech-driven era, we should not be blindfolded by the advancement of technology, but get to utilise them at the right balance.
